What you'll do:
Working closely with senior Account Directors, you'll be instrumental in managing a diverse portfolio of SME and commercial clients. Your day-to-day responsibilities will be varied and engaging, including:
- Client Management: Serving as the first point of contact for routine inquiries, providing excellent service, and building strong relationships.
- Administrative Support: Handling the full administrative cycle for accounts, including the issuance of essential documentation like invoices, policy summaries, and certificates.
- Market Engagement: Assisting in presenting risks to underwriters and negotiating the best possible terms and coverage for clients.
- Portfolio Growth: Managing your own dedicated book of smaller commercial clients, handling all aspects of the annual insurance cycle from renewal to new business.
- Sales & Cross-Selling: Identifying and pursuing opportunities to cross-sell other insurance products to existing clients, contributing to the growth of the business.
